The installation of the E-Library in MDAs is part of the BPSR ERGP Performance Improvement Facility (PIF) scheme aimed at improving MDAs operations and service delivery of the citizenry.

 

in the Federal Civil Service, access to relevant information and documentation in a timely manner is very vital to decision-making. However, in most arms of the Federal Civil Service, such information is not always readily available and when it is, it is outdated most of the time. The challenge is to have a system put in place that will allow staff to get whatever information they require at the shortest possible time. Hence the need for the creation of a virtual repository of information that is accessible from anywhere at any time. The digital virtual is an electronic library that behaves and operate just like a real world library but is accessible via a computer over a network or the internet. Once the virtual library is implemented, users will have access to its contents by registering and then borrowing whatever materials they require just like in a regular library. The library will be recognized content providers from all over the world. Through this system, the MDAs will be in a position to digital and upload a number relevant documents, polices and programmes to the library. The E-Library will reside in the MDAs but the contents will be available over the internet.
